No one is arguing it wasn't a bad contract. The issue is Jimbo is an answer to an entirely different question. The post is asking for busts as in "program cratering" hires, not "gigantic wastes of money."

It's impossible to frame Jimbo's hiring as program cratering because he maintained the exact same results that we'd been having for 25+ years, outside of 2020 (better than average) and 2022 (worse than average). Even his extension hasn't proven to be program cratering as Elko kept the status quo in year one and in year two had our second double digit win season since 2000. Tbd on how he does from here, but at this point any cratering is on Elko and not his predecessor.

We were picked by the: AP poll, Boand System, Dunkel System, Houlgate System, Poling System, Williamson System, Berryman QPRS, Billingsley Report, College Football Researchers Association, DeVold System, Helms Athletic Foundation, National Championship Foundation, Sagarin Ratings Elo chess method

USC has the Dickinson System.

Cornell has the Litkenhous Ratings and Sagarin Ratings Predictor method.

If we're pretending that random statistical models are the way to pick national champions after the creation of the AP poll/Coaches Poll, then I'd bet there's very few "truly consensus" champions, at least pre-BCS. Hell, in that case, Ohio State didn't win "outright" last year because a few computers decided Oregon won the title.

Making fun of the 1939 AP title is just stupid. Especially considering that: a) our stupid 1927 title claim is right there and b) we haven't done much since 1939.
